Airfix 1/72 Eurofighter Typhoon FGR.4 "Blackjack" & Shorts Tucano T.1 - Twin Pack # 40003
This striking combination brings together two iconic aircraft of the Royal Air Force, showcasing both modern frontline power and essential pilot training heritage.
The Eurofighter Typhoon FGR.4 “Blackjack” represents the cutting edge of UK air defence, while the Shorts Tucano T.1 highlights the crucial role of training in preparing RAF pilots for advanced combat aircraft.
The Typhoon FGR.4 is a highly agile multirole fighter, capable of air superiority and ground attack missions.
Equipped with advanced avionics, powerful engines, and a wide range of modern weaponry, it delivers exceptional performance in all-weather operations.
The “Blackjack” scheme adds a distinctive and eye-catching finish, making it particularly appealing for display.
Complementing this is the Shorts Tucano T.1, a turboprop trainer that has been instrumental in shaping generations of RAF pilots.
Known for its reliability and excellent handling characteristics, the Tucano provides a vital stepping stone between basic flight training and fast jet conversion.
Together, these aircraft represent the full journey of an RAF pilot—from early training to operational deployment—making this pairing both historically significant and visually compelling.

Key Features History Dressed in a sleek all-black Aggressor scheme, it also featured union flag inspired markings and an RAF roundel on each side of its tail. Regardless of the weather, when this aircraft performed with afterburners lit, it was a spectacle to witness. This scheme was reminiscent of the one used by the RAF Shorts Tucano T.1 display in 2008, which also had a black airframe with red, white, and blue accents to commemorate the 90th anniversary of the Royal Air Force. Two Tucanos were adorned in this style: ZF210 and ZE338, with one acting as a backup should the primary display aircraft be unavailable. The Tucano served as the RAF's basic training aircraft for three decades until its retirement in 2019. Continuing a now well-loved tradition, Typhoon ZJ914 was affectionately nicknamed 'Blackjack' by enthusiasts. The aircraft sported this admired scheme for three complete display seasons and even during the early months of preparation for the 2024 airshow season. Is it any surprise that 'Blackjack' became one of the most beloved aircraft to represent the Royal Air Force in the 21st century?
